As Lexington natives, Drs. Jenkins & Morrow are excited to announce the opening of their new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ery practice, located at 216 Fountain Ct. between Richmond road and Hamburg Pavilion off of Man-0-War Boulevard. Their state of the art facility was designed with patient comfort, safety, and ease of access first and foremost. The building is fully handicap accessible and is located on the first floor with a covered entry for protection from inclement weather.
Dr. Nick S. Morrow, son of Dr. Len Morrow grew up in Lexington attending Henry Clay High School and later attended Vanderbilt on a baseball scholarship. He returned home after playing 5 years of professional baseball to attend the University of Kentucky College of Dentistry. Upon Completion of his dental school training, he returned to Nashville where he completed his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ery residency.
Dr. W. Scott Jenkins grew up in Lexington, attending and playing basketball for Lafayette high School then Wittenberg University in Springfield Ohio for his undergraduate work. He completed his dental and medical school training at the University of Kentucky where he stayed for his residency in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ery.
Drs. Jenkins and Morrow are accepting patients and are committed to delivering state of the art care with individualized compassionate attention. Services include dental and "wisdom" tooth extraction, dental implant placement, bone grafting, orthognathic surgery, facial trauma and reconstruction, surgical management of temporomandibular joint dysfunction as well as oral pathology. Incorporated within the practice is a new dental CT scanner that will aide in diagnosis and treatment planning of patients allowing safer and more predictable care.
